The vector product of two parallel vectors is
- A. zero
- B. maximum and equal to AB
- C. equal to AB cos theta
- D. a scalar
Explanation
The cross product has magnitude AB sin theta, and sin 0 is zero, so parallel vectors give a null vector. It is maximum for perpendicular vectors, which is the opposite of the dot product and the easiest way to keep the two straight. The result of a cross product is always a vector, never a scalar.
